Get started17 Gorton Road is a three-bedroom end-of-terrace house in Liverpool (L13 4DG). It has a recorded floor area of 86 m² (around 926 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band B. The latest certificate (June 2012) shows an E (score 46),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The rating has held steady at E across 2 certificates since December 2009. Between certificates, window efficiency went from Poor to Average and lighting went from Good to Very Good; while roof efficiency dropped from Good to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 75), a 2-band jump. The latest certificate is from June 2012, so improvements made since then won't be reflected. Records show the property has been extended at some point in its history.
